The outdoor temperature keeps rising. How can we balance the cooling of factory workshops and hotel guest rooms?

Why do both factory workshops and hotel rooms face the problem of cooling?

Although the two scenarios have different purposes, they both have the problem of rapid increase in cooling load.Factory workshops usually have large spaces, high ceilings, and high heat generation from equipment, especially for continuous production enterprises, where air conditioning needs to run for a long time.Hotel rooms, on the other hand, pay more attention to comfort and the stability of cooling, and during peak seasons, the occupancy rate of hotel rooms increases, and the cooling load of spaces such as rooms, corridors, and dining areas will significantly increase.

If the original air conditioning system has insufficient cooling capacity, it is easy to cause local high temperatures in the workshop and slow cooling in the hotel rooms.


Why is traditional central air conditioning difficult to quickly solve temporary high-temperature problems?

Fixed central air conditioning is complex to install and expansion and renovation often require a certain period.When enterprises suddenly encounter extreme high temperatures, expansion of production lines or increase in hotel guest flow during peak seasons, the original central air conditioning may have insufficient cooling capacity.If a large-scale renovation of central air conditioning is carried out, it usually involves multiple links such as pipes, ducts, electricity, and terminal equipment, which not only has a long construction period but may also affect normal production and hotel operations.Therefore, for some areas that need rapid cooling, flexible deployment of industrial air conditioners can become an important supplement to the fixed air conditioning system.


How can industrial air conditioners help factories cool down quickly?

Through efficient cooling and flexible deployment, precise cooling is carried out for the high-temperature areas.Industrial air conditioners are designed for high-load cooling in industrial environments and can be flexibly deployed according to the actual situation of the workshop.For example, in areas with dense equipment and personnel, a local precise air supply method can be adopted to solve the high-temperature core areas first.For temporarily added production lines, storage areas, maintenance workshops, etc., the equipment position can be adjusted according to production needs to improve equipment utilization.


Can industrial air conditioners also be used in hotel rooms?

Yes, especially suitable for scenarios where hotel rooms have temporary increased cooling demands.During hotel peak seasons, when there is insufficient cooling capacity in some hotel rooms, banquet halls, meeting rooms, or public areas, industrial air conditioners or mobile air conditioners can be used as supplementary cooling equipment.Its advantage is that deployment is flexible and does not require large-scale construction like traditional central air conditioning, and can be adjusted to cooling areas according to actual usage needs.For hotels, this method can reduce customer experience problems caused by insufficient local cooling.


How can factory and hotel use industrial air conditioners while also considering energy conservation?

The key is to avoid "uniform cooling for large spaces" and shift to "on-demand cooling".The cooling demands of different areas in factories and hotels are not exactly the same. If all areas operate at the highest load, it is easy to cause energy waste.Industrial air conditioners can precisely cool the high-temperature areas according to the actual high-temperature areas, meeting the comfort needs of people and equipment while reducing unnecessary cooling.Enterprises can also combine usage time, room temperature, and personnel density to formulate zone cooling strategies, allowing the equipment to truly "cool as much as needed".

How should enterprises choose a cooling solution in the face of continuous high temperatures?

They can select a combination of fixed and mobile refrigeration equipment based on the usage scenario.For factories and hotels with long-term stable operations, a complete central refrigeration system can be constructed through professional industrial air conditioning system design.For temporary increased refrigeration demands, mobile industrial air conditioners can be used for rapid supplementation.

By combining the "fixed system + flexible refrigeration equipment" mode, it can not only meet daily cooling needs but also cope with sudden cooling pressures caused by high temperatures in summer, peak passenger flow, and production expansion.
